This morning I started detailing the interior of my RS. Purchased the car in December and want to give it a good deep clean inside (condition the leather and treat plastics etc).

Interior I have been using a mix of tools. Karcher steam cleaner, APC, gliptone leather cleaner, leather brushes etc.

Although it looked 'clean' to the eye you can see the amount of ingrained dirt in the leather from the microfibre cloths I used.
